MISSION

The Mississippi Academy of Family Physicians Foundation (MAFPF) secures resources to enhance Family Medicine education and training to promote wellness of all Mississippians.

VISION - A healthy Mississippi

What is Family Medicine?
"Family medicine is the medical specialty which provides continuing, comprehensive health care for the individual and family.  It is a specialty in breadth that integrates the biological, clinical and behavioral sciences.  The scope of family medicine encompasses all ages, both sexes, each organ system and every disease entity." American Academy of Family Physicians

What is a Family Physician?
"Family physicians, through education and residency training, possess distinct attitudes, skills, and knowledge which qualify them to provide continuing and comprehensive medical care, health maintenance and preventive services to each member of the family regardless of sex, age, or type of problem, be it biological, behavioral, or social.  These specialists, because of their background and interactions with the family, are best qualified to serve as each patient's advocate in all health-related matters, including the appropriate use of consultants, health services, and community resources." 
American Academy of Family Physicians
